BIG Poland adds 11,000 sqm shopping park in Grodzisk Mazowiecki
BIG Poland has acquired the Grodzisk Sfera Park, an 11,000 sqm GLA shopping centre in Grodzisk Mazowiecki, western Warsaw agglomeration. The purchase makes it the company's 13th Polish park and brings its total portfolio to nearly 258,000 sqm. Rebranding to the BIG brand is planned for the end of summer. The fully‑leased centre hosts 19 retailers including Biedronka, New Yorker and Rossmann, and offers 350 parking spaces serving over 100,000 local residents.
Leroy Merlin announced the construction of its first store in Bolesławiec, a 6,500 sqm building‑materials and décor market slated to open in the fourth quarter of 2026. The outlet will be the largest of its kind in the town, featuring around 18,000 products, 700 parking spaces and a staff of about 70 employees. Until then, local shoppers have travelled to Legnica or Zgorzelec for Leroy Merlin services.
